Welcome to TPC Grille, a hidden gem nestled within the breathtaking surroundings of the TPC Canyons Golf Course in Las Vegas, NV. This charming American eatery perfectly balances a classy ambiance with a relaxed vibe, making it an ideal spot for families, friends, or group gatherings. With outdoor seating that offers stunning views of the lush greens and surrounding mountains, TPC Grille invites you to savor each meal in serenity.

Whether you're in the mood for a delightful breakfast or a satisfying lunch, TPC Grille delivers a diverse menu that caters to all tastes. Start your day right with one of their signature omelettes or breakfast sandwiches. The California Egg White Omelette—featuring ingredients like spinach, guacamole, and roasted peppers—will awaken your senses, while the Hole in One Sandwich offers a satisfying combination of bacon, scrambled eggs, and chipotle aioli on a brioche bun.

Came here for husband's birthday breakfast. Been meaning to check it out and glad we did. Husband had the early birdie with scrambled eggs and bacon. Came with sausage instead of the requested bacon but kept it as it was nicely grilled. I got the omelet with sausage, mushrooms and Swiss cheese. Received a sausage/mushroom and onion one instead. I just picked out the onion and ate it as it wasn't worth the trouble of returning it. Couldn't have picked a lovelier spot for breakfast. We sat outside which gave us a beautiful view of the course. Service was fine. If not for the fact that they got our order wrong, this would be a 5-star review. Planning on going back for drinks on the patio next time. Oh, they tack on a service charge (I think it was ~20%) so no need to tip additionally unless you really enjoyed the food/service.

I wanted to try something different for breakfast after an appointment and before I went to give blood. I've been meaning to try the TPC Grille for awhile but it never comes to mind when I'm out and about. Today was different. The other TPC course in our area is a private course, so this is where I headed today. I got the Southwestern Eggs Benedict which according to the menu consists of roasted corn cakes, chorizo, fried eggs, chile cheddar cheese, pico, green onion, avocado, and breakfast potatoes. In today's case, it was missing pico and avocado, but it was very good nonetheless. I really enjoyed the flavor of the corn cakes and I liked the different take on Eggs Benedict by going with the corn cakes instead of an English muffin. The corn cakes were very tasty! Service was excellent. I sat at the bar and Theresa was the server. She was a very pleasant woman and very efficient. It was nice chatting with her about breakfast places and it was so nice looking out the windows at the view of the mountains on the west side of town. The dining room is relatively small, but they have a nice outdoor seating area. I'll have to come back when I can sit on the patio. Right now, it's just too cold. This was a very pleasant experience and I'm glad I came here.
